▸ noun: A regular patron of a place or institution; a person constantly present at a certain place.
▸ noun: A lighting unit; a luminaire.
▸ noun: A work-holding or support device used in the manufacturing industry.
▸ noun: (sports, chiefly British, Commonwealth, Ireland) A scheduled match.
▸ noun: (computing, programming) A state that can be recreated, used as a baseline for running software tests.
▸ verb: (transitive) To furnish with, as, or in a fixture.
▸ verb: (transitive, sports, Australia, New Zealand) To schedule (a match).
